History of Freemasonry And Its Origins

Freemasonry has a rich and mystical history that extends back centuries. Its origins can be traced to the middle ages stonemasons guilds that operated in Europe during the building of cathedrals. These guilds, referred to as operative lodges, had strict policies and practices to make sure the high quality of their craftsmanship.
As social modifications took place, these guilds began accepting non-masons as members, triggering speculative lodges, such as Wickham Masonic Lodge.
The ideals of Freemasonry, such as brotherly love, charity and truth, were embedded into its foundation and have stayed true throughout its history. In time, Freemasonry spread internationally and developed into a vast network of Masonic Lodges, such as Wickham Masonic Lodge, that continue to support these principles while adjusting to contemporary times.

Functions and hierarchy within a Wickham Masonic Lodge,

Within a Wickham Masonic Lodge, there is a clear hierarchy and various functions that members satisfy. At the top of the hierarchy is the Worshipful Master, who is responsible for leading the lodge and commanding conferences. The Senior Warden and Junior Warden assist the Worshipful Master and may assume leadership in their absence.

Other essential officer positions consist of the Treasurer, who handles the finances of Wickham lodge, and the Secretary, who manages administrative jobs and keeps records. In addition, there are officers such as the Chaplain, who offers spiritual assistance, and the Tyler, who secures the entrance to guarantee only certified individuals enter.

Each officer has specific responsibilities and responsibilities, outlined in the lodge’s laws and traditions. Their roles may consist of conducting rituals, handling committees, arranging occasions, and keeping order during Wickham Masonic Lodge meetings.

Meaning behind common symbols utilized at Wickham Masonic Lodge. The signs utilized at Wickham Masonic Lodge hold deep meaning and convey important concepts to their members. One such sign is the square and compasses, representing morality and virtue. The square signifies sincerity and fairness in all transactions, while the compasses remind Masons at Wickham to keep their desires and passions within due bounds. Together, they act as a continuous pointer for members to lead upright lives.

Another common symbol in Wickham Masonic Lodge is the pillars, normally portrayed as two columns, representing wisdom, strength, and charm. These pillars are pointers for Masons to seek understanding, empower themselves with strength of character, and appreciate the charm that exists in the world.

The apron used by Masons at Wickham are likewise a substantial symbol. It represents the purity of heart and dedication to the craft. It acts as a visual pointer of the Masonic worths of humility, stability, and dedication to self-improvement.

Meaning of Wickham Masonic Lodge architecture and design
The architecture and layout of Wickham Masonic Lodge are abundant with meaning, reflecting the principles and values of Freemasonry. One key aspect is the orientation of the lodge, usually facing east. This instructions represents the dawn of knowledge and clean slates, signifying the constant pursuit of understanding and spiritual development.
The lodge space itself is adorned with numerous symbols, such as the altar, which acts as the center of focus throughout events and symbolizes a dedication to moral and spiritual mentors. The pillars at the entrance, frequently imitated those in King Solomon’s Temple, represent strength and wisdom.

The plan of seating within the lodge space also brings meaning. The Junior Warden’s chair is positioned in the south to signify the heat of enthusiasm and younger energy, while the Senior Warden’s chair is in the west to symbolize maturity and reflection. The Master’s chair, situated in the east, symbolizes management and knowledge.
